EUNICE-~It is with heavy hearts that the family of Ferdie “Boogie” Brown, Jr. announces his passing on Wednesday, June 26, 2019 in the comfort of his home surrounded by his loving family. He was 74. A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ated at 3:00 pm on Friday, June 28, 2019 at St. Thomas More Catholic Church in Eunice. Burial will follow in the Mt. Calvary Cemetery with Father Austin Leger officiating.

Ferdie, known as Boogie all his life, was a lifelong Volunteer Firefighter and he worked for the city of Eunice Fire Department for 30 years where he retired. He enjoyed fishing, playing the drums, and collecting and crafting model trains. Ferdie was a loving husband, father, brother, grandfather and friend who will be greatly missed by all who knew and loved him especially his loving wife of 54 years, Barbara C. Brown of Eunice; sons, Kevin Paul Brown and wife, Tammy, and Keith Brown and wife, Trisha, all of Eunice; daughter, Amy Brown Duplechin and husband, Steve of Basile; brothers, Deryl Brown and wife, Gail, and Bernard Brown and significant other, Kelly Morgan, all of Eunice; sister, Sharon Hebert and husband, Mike of Eunice; seven grandchildren, Eric, Brandon, Aaron, Kayle, Caleb, Brook, and Luke; eight great grandchildren,  Gabbie, Landon, Blayze, Karson, Weslie, Ainslee, Aubriee, and Rhett; as well as extended family and friends.

He is preceded in death by his parents, Joseph Ferdie Brown, Sr. and Isabelle Picard Brown; an infant twin brother; and sister, Brenda Lomas.

At the request of the family, visitation will be held at Ardoin's Funeral Home in Eunice on Thursday, June 27th from 12:00 pm until 9:00 pm and again on Friday, June 28th from 8:00 am until time of services. Deacon Gary Gaudin will recite a Rosary at 5:00 pm on Thursday.
